In general, extra layers help to reduce static cling, prevent riding up, and improve hang time. If you have bare legs, applying moisturizer to your legs will increase humidity and dampen electrostatic forces.

WebThis method can also help with static cling between skirts, dresses, tights or nylons. Simply rub the lotion on top of the fabric in the areas where your clothes is sticking. Use Hairspray You can also use hairspray to tackle static cling at work. In a private spot, lift your garment where it is clinging and spray the fabric on the underside. WebJan 27, 2013 · A few simple tips are: 1) Use grooming tools that will not make static build-up worse (Teflon-coated combs instead of plastic, for example) 2) Moisten the cat's fur with … WebDec 5, 2024 · The heat and constant contact of the clothes as they dry create a literal hotbed of static, so make sure to use fabric softener, dryer sheets, or dryer balls, and try not to dry your loads all the way. Taking the clothes out slightly damp and letting them air dry on a drying rack will help prevent the electrostatic buildup.

You could also place lotion on your skin underneath the clothes … nematocysts are used forWebNov 4, 2024 · Rub the clinging areas with a damp cloth or paper towel. Increasing humidity will offer temporary relief of electrostatic forces. Run a wire clothes hanger or piece of aluminum foil between the clinging areas.
